2008 - 6th International Summer School
Vocational level students attended a 2-week Performance Course of Classical Ballet, Repertoire, Contemporary, Musical Theatre and Jazz classes which culminated in two wonderful performances. Grades level students attended a 1-week course of Classical Ballet, Musical Theatre and Jazz classes, and enjoyed Mime and Mask; Circus and Percussion workshops as well as a trip to visit the St James Theatre and Royal NZ Ballet. Teachers enjoyed 2 weeks of stimulating courses.

2004 - 5th International Summer School
Vocational level students attended a 2-week Performance Course of Classical Ballet, Repertoire, Contemporary, and Choreography classes which culminated in a wonderful performance. Grades level students attended a 1-week course of Classical Ballet, Creative Dance and Group Dance classes, and enjoyed Mime and Mask; Repertoire workshops as well as a trip to visit Capital E and to the St James Theatre and Royal NZ Ballet. Teachers enjoyed 2 weeks of stimulating courses.

1999 - 4th International Summer School
Major Students attended Classical, Jazz, Benesh, Anatomy, Pointe Work Character Repertoire and Contemporary classes. Grades students attended 1-week courses comprising classes in Classical, Percussion, Character, Jazz and Group Dance. Teachers’ Courses were held concurrently.

1994 - 3rd International Summer School
Major Students attended Contemporary, Character, Classical, Jazz and Repertoire classes. Grades students attended 1-week courses comprising classes in Classical, Group Dance, Creative Movement, Music, and Character. Teachers’ Courses were held concurrently.

1989 - 2nd International Summer School
120 students aged 10-19 attended Classical, Character, Repertoire, Virtuosity and Advanced Syllabus classes. A highlight of this Summer School was a visit from skaters Torvill and Dean.

1984 - 1st International Summer School
The International Summer School was held for the first time in New Zealand – in Wellington - in 1984. The NZ National Administrator, Shirley Baker, organised the exciting event, and the Artistic Director of the then Royal Academy of Dancing, Miss Julia Farron, supervised the final arrangements. More than 70 dance teachers and 90 students from all parts of the country participated in the event which began with auditions and ended with a stunning performance. Eight studios from around Wellington were used during the Summer School. The London-based Royal Academy sent 10 tutors and its musical director to New Zealand to tutor classes in Contemporary, Free Class, Virtuosity, Rep/Solos and Production. Teachers attended 2 weeks of stimulating courses.
